摘要
The new generation substation has a special demand for high-precision measurement and high-performance power quality of fiscal metering units, compared with the traditional fiscal metering units, the detection current is smaller and the dynamic measurement range is wider. In order to solve the above problems, a scheme of using zero flux current transformer to collect current to ensure the effective value and phase accuracy of small current, using high-precision ADC chip in hardware, multistage current acquisition and multi-point calibration in software is proposed, complete large dynamic range current acquisition, to design method of substation fiscal metering units to realize the functions of electricity metering and power quality. Through the data acquisition of two hardware design schemes, the scheme of zero flux current transformer + multi-stage acquisition is superior to the scheme of traditional current transformer + single-stage acquisition, meetting the technology needs of a new generation of substation fiscal metering units.
